    Short description of the contract or purchase(s)

    The Financial Services Ombudsman is a statutory officer who deals independently

    with complaints from consumers about their individual dealings with all regulated

    financial services providers that have not been resolved by the providers.

    The FSO is therefore the arbiter of unresolved disputes and is impartial.

    It is a free service to the complainant. Broader issues of consumer protection are

    the responsibility of the Central Bank of Ireland as Financial Regulator of Ireland.

    The FSO wishes to establish a panel of service providers to meet its requirements

    for External Drafting Services to assist with the investigation of complaints.

    Successful candidates will be required to formalise consumer complaints and to

    identify information and evidence to be sought by the Financial Services

    Ombudsman for the purpose of investigations. Successful candidates will also be

    required to prepare reasoned opinions as to aspects of the validity and merits of

    complaints.

    It is emphasised that membership of the panel constitutes no guarantee to

    purchase a specific quantity of services from a particular service provider.

    Indeed, the Contracting Authority reserves the right to operate outside of the

    panel at its discretion; particularly should it become apparent that doing so would

    offer access to greater technical expertise. Notwithstanding the foregoing, the

    panel approach has been adopted in order to leverage efficiencies and maximise

    cost savings over the duration of the panel.
